MILY Inc. (Headquarters: Minato-ku, Tokyo; CEO: Atsumi Murata) held the launch event 'Ideal Marriage Workshop' for its new community 'MILY club' on Sunday, May 31, 2026, at 'Overlap' on the 5th floor of the Pola Aoyama Building. This community is designed to help individuals build new partnerships based on 'ideal relationships' rather than conditions.
What is the new community 'MILY club'?
MILY club proposes a new style of backward-planning life plan community, not a restrictive marriage activity that only pursues the 'result' of marriage. With the concept of 'Be yourself, with someone you love,' it aims to help individuals shine and meet lifelong companions.

A Workshop to Find Your Own 'Compatibility Ruler,' Not a Checklist of Conditions
Couple therapist and clinical psychologist Arisa Yoshida took the stage.
Participants practiced using worksheets to uncover what is truly necessary for a relationship where they can be themselves, rather than focusing on superficial specs like annual income or age.
They creatively visualized past deep psychology and verbalized the 'specific actions' they and their partners should take.
Throughout the venue, participants could be seen sharing their sheets and talking with smiles, saying things like 'I get that!' and 'I've finally put my ideal into words!'.
From 'Being Chosen' to 'Choosing the Future.' Eri Fukuda (SHE CEO) and Atsumi Murata (MILY CEO) Discuss Future Happiness
A special talk show was held with Eri Fukuda, CEO of SHE Inc., a company that continues to lead the careers and lifestyles of the millennial generation, as a special guest, alongside MILY CEO Atsumi Murata.
The talk session focused on partner selection with an ideal future in mind, sharing real-life experiences, including their past of aiming to be 'someone who is chosen' and the evolution of their views on love, which they could only discuss as long-time friends.
A message was conveyed that it is important to first make an effort to realize one's ideal future through one's own power, and then consider an ideal partnership. This encouraged many women struggling with marriage and careers.
Speakers
Atsumi Murata (Anmitsu), CEO of MILY Inc.
Started working as a web designer while studying at Doshisha University. Joined Recruit Holdings in 2015 as a new graduate. In the same year, co-founded Lovegraph Inc., which operates the on-location photography service 'Lovegraph,' and served as CCO and brand manager. In 2022, the company joined the MIXI group through an M&A. In 2023, received the Special Jury Prize at the 'DESIGN LEADER IMPACT AWARD' hosted by NewsPicks. In 2025, received the Good Design Award. After experiences of childbirth and childcare, founded MILY Inc. to create a society where both work and family can be valued. Also engages in startup investment and support. Mother of one child.
Eri Fukuda (Erirazapi), CEO of SHE Inc.
Born in 1990. Studied abroad in San Francisco and South Korea while at Osaka University. After returning to Japan, while interning at a production company as a web designer, she launched 'Design Girls,' a web design school for beginner women. Joined Recruit Holdings in 2015 as a new graduate. Responsible for UX design of Zexy and Rikunabi apps. Founded SHE in 2017. The career school for women 'SHElikes' has surpassed a cumulative total of over 170,000 students. Appointed CEO of the company in 2020. Won IVS LAUNCHPAD NASU in 2021. Received the Bold Woman Award in 2023. Received the Startup Grand Prize Special Award in 2025. Mother of two children.
